The Elisabeth Carey Miller Botanical Garden , tucked away in a quiet suburb of Seattle , was carve out of native woodland on a rocky gradient overlooking Puget Sound by the original owner , Mrs. Miller ( 1929 - 1994).The forest of the coastal Pacific Northwest is distinctive for its canopy of towering , evergreen plant conifers , principally Douglas fir tree ( Pseudotsuga menziesii ) , westerly Conium maculatum ( Tsuga heterophylla ) and western red cedar ( Thuja plicata ) . In addition , two very different maple rise in the woods : vine maple , which is shrubby , multistemmed and tight related to to Japanese maples , and the stately big - foliage maple ( A.macrophyllum ) . Native shrubs include evergreen huckleberry ( Vaccinium ovatum ) , red huckleberry ( V.parvifolium ) , salal ( Gaultheria shallon ) and two species of mahonia ( Mahonia nervosaandM.aquifolium ) . fern and trilliums are scattered over the forest storey .

The heavy shade beneath coniferous tree , coupled with grease conditions that tend to acid , intend Northwesterners must be creative to garden in woodlands . As director Carolyn Jones explains , “ Very few gardeners in the Pacific Northwest stay put only with aboriginal industrial plant , part because of the sheer size of it of the trees and partly because of the lack of color through much of the year . ” Mrs. Miller took advantage of the mild maritime climate to indulge her love of rare and unusual plants from all over the creation .

LAWS OF THE FOREST

Keep the intent informal – Simple , low - key pattern keeps the focus on plants and further the illusion that the multiple layers of super acid and contrast in grain “ just happen . ” Paths meander , stair are made of irregular stone and cedarwood round . Says Jones , “ The only added elements are some burnt - out logs for force and a birdbath made of a cedar ambo . ” Providing drama are the dark trunk of the towering conifer , like a proscenium arch in a grand quondam theater .

select exotics that fit – Northwest gardeners utilise alien ( foreign-born ) plant life to add variety to their woodland , but , as Jones explain , choices ground on indigene tend to be the adept fit . “ I believe that the Miller Garden is admired because we use a modified industrial plant pallet , ” she says . “ For example , while we only have one aboriginal trillium in the PNW , we produce tons of trillium species in the woodland . This construct of expanding on a native genus has been apply to acer , asarum , heuchera , genus Saxifraga , genus Mahonia , dicentra and genus Actaea . ”

Miller Botanical Garden Seattle
Garden Design
Calimesa, CA

Think beyond give – The traditional peak time for a woodland garden is springiness , and certainly the Miller Garden calculate like a fairyland in April . But Jones says she and her team do work intemperately to make year - daily round interest . “ Mrs. Miller create arresting fall colour usingAcer palmatumcultivars , Acer japonicum‘Aconitifolium ’ andDisanthus cercidifolius[which colors well even in deep spook ] . We also use layering to tote up magnificence : The tall trees support mount hydrangeas ( Hydrangea anomala ssp . petiolarisandH. integrifolia ) , plus vine such asParthenocissus henryana . ”

Pick your engagement – There is a symmetry between high - maintenance effect in some region of the garden and a very lay - back insurance elsewhere . Choosing just where to expend vitality is part of the design process . “ We expend ground covers such as saxifrages and waldsteinia for textural involvement at toe point , ” Jones explains , “ but that mean we must curb growth on a regular basis to prevent one from inundate the other . However , in parts of the garden we have extensive patches of epimedium under large oaks . These arena are an ultrasimplified version of a timber and demand almost no forethought at all . ”
